
It has been a quiet night in the region without any major events. Below follows a selection of cases that we have handled.
Criminal Threat, Örebro at 00.15
Police are responding to some form of disturbance at a hotel in Söder. They meet several people who may have been involved in the disturbance and after speaking with them, they file a report on criminal threats where a 35-year-old man is suspected and a 30-year-old man is the victim. No one is being detained.
Assault, Ljusnarsberg at 00.50
A 60-year-old man is suspected of having hit and kicked his 50-year-old wife. The crime occurred in their residence. The man is arrested as suspected of assault in a close relationship. Police will conduct an interrogation with him and subsequently a prosecutor will make a decision on whether he should remain detained. There is no information that the woman has required emergency medical care.
In addition, we have also handled three cases of suspected drunk driving, one in Karlskoga, one in Örebro and one in Degerfors.
We have also checked 10 people or vehicles, handled six wildlife accidents without personal injury and handled two cases of mental illness.
